Elderbean
Jun 10, 2013


Nebrilos posted:

Do you have a citation for this? I'd like to show it to other people.


Do you have links to the news articles? I hope it's not a bother.


I don't have anything on the ratio of murders to self-defense, but this report shows a significantly higher risk of suicide, and an increased risk of homicide during a domestic dispute. I mean, it SHOULD be common sense. Violent armed robberies are rare, people getting emotional and making poor decisions is not.

http://aje.oxfordjournals.org/content/160/10/929.full.pdf

Unfortunately the research is limited, the CDC for instance, virtually had no money allocated for research on violence due to legislation passed in the 90's. They were also not allowed to make statements based on their research that promoted any kind of gun control.
